How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Golden Eagle?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Golden Eagle Studio Apartments | $1,274 | $838 | $2,158 |
Golden Eagle 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,473 | $800 | $2,392 |
Golden Eagle 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,997 | $895 | $4,163 |
Golden Eagle 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,011 | $1,400 | $2,579 |
